Sabudana Khichri / Sago




This is a typical Maharashtrain Dish. It is eaten mainly during the fast (upwas). It has a spicy and sweet combination which balances the taste.


Ingredients:

1 cup sabudana (washed and soaked for about 4-5 hrs)
1 potato boiled (optional)
1/2 cup peanut (roasted and remove skin)
3 Green chillis finely cut
1/2 tsp Jeera seeds
1-1 1/2 tsp sugar
5-6 Curry leaves
Salt to taste
Hing/Asafotida (pinch)
2 tbsp oil

Method:
  1. Wash and soak the sabudana in water. Keep it aside.
  2. Take the roasted peanuts and crush them in the mixer. The peanut pieces should be felt while eating the Khichri.
  3. Cut the boiled potates into small cubes.
  4. Heat oil in a pan and add jeera, green chillis and curry leaves.
  5. Add the potatoes, sugar, salt, hing and mix well.
  6. Now add the crushed peanuts and mix well.
  7. Now add the soaked sabudana and mix well. Cook for 2-3 mins.
  8. Garnish with chopped Coriander Leaves
  9. Serve Hot.

NOTE: Do not use or add or sprinkle water in the dish at any time.
